Strategic Analysis Using Porter’s Five Forces in Japan Solar Cell Laser Equipment Market

The competitive landscape of Japan’s solar cell laser equipment sector is shaped by several forces. Supplier power remains moderate, with a few specialized laser technology providers dominating due to high R&D costs and technological expertise. Buyer power is relatively high, as large solar manufacturers seek customized, high-efficiency solutions and leverage their scale for better pricing. Threat of new entrants is low, given the high capital requirements, technological barriers, and regulatory standards. Substitutes are limited, but emerging laser alternatives and chemical etching processes pose potential risks. Competitive rivalry is intense, with established players investing heavily in innovation, strategic partnerships, and market expansion. The industry’s profitability hinges on technological differentiation, intellectual property, and supply chain resilience. Overall, Japan’s market exhibits a balanced yet competitive environment, where innovation and strategic positioning are critical for sustained growth and market share retention.

Emerging Trends and Innovation Drivers in Japan Solar Cell Laser Equipment Market

Technological innovation is at the forefront of Japan’s solar laser equipment sector, with a strong emphasis on automation, AI integration, and precision engineering. The adoption of AI-driven laser control systems enhances process accuracy, reduces waste, and accelerates production cycles. Industry 4.0 principles are increasingly embedded in manufacturing lines, enabling real-time monitoring and predictive maintenance. Additionally, the shift towards ultra-high power lasers facilitates processing of thicker wafers and advanced solar cell architectures, including bifacial and tandem cells. Sustainability trends also influence equipment design, with a focus on energy efficiency and reduced environmental impact. The rise of modular, scalable laser systems allows manufacturers to adapt quickly to technological changes and capacity demands. Collaborations between equipment suppliers and research institutions foster innovation, leading to breakthroughs in laser wavelength, beam quality, and processing speed. These trends collectively position Japan as a leader in next-generation solar manufacturing technology, with significant implications for global competitiveness and supply chain resilience.
